## Scrape Responsibly: Understanding Legal & Ethical Boundaries (and Avoiding Pitfalls)
Navigating the legal and ethical landscape of web scraping can feel like traversing a minefield, but understanding the boundaries is paramount for any SEO professional. The first hurdle often involves Terms of Service (ToS). Many websites explicitly prohibit automated data collection in their ToS, and violating these can lead to your IP being blocked, legal action, or even a permanent ban from accessing their content. Beyond ToS, consider copyright laws; scraping and republishing original content without permission is a direct infringement. Data privacy regulations like GDPR and CCPA also come into play, especially when dealing with personal identifiable information (PII). Unlawfully collecting or processing such data carries severe penalties and can irreparably damage your brand's reputation. Always prioritize a thorough review of a website's policies before initiating any scraping project.
Responsible scraping isn't just about avoiding legal repercussions; it's also about maintaining a healthy internet ecosystem and demonstrating ethical conduct. Excessive or aggressive scraping, often termed 'hammering' a server, can significantly degrade a website's performance, causing downtime and a poor user experience for legitimate visitors. This can be viewed as a denial-of-service attack, with serious legal ramifications. To avoid such pitfalls, always implement safeguards like rate limiting and user-agent rotation. Furthermore, consider the intent behind your scraping. Are you enriching your own content with insights, or are you simply mirroring another site? Ethical scraping often involves seeking permission, citing sources, and ensuring your methods don't negatively impact the target website. Building a reputation for ethical data collection will serve you far better in the long run than cutting corners.
A web scraper API simplifies the process of extracting data from websites by providing a programmatic interface to initiate scraping tasks and retrieve structured results. Instead of building and maintaining your own complex scraping infrastructure, you can leverage a web scraper API to handle the intricacies of browser automation, proxy rotation, and data parsing. This allows developers to focus on utilizing the extracted data rather than the mechanics of its acquisition.
## From Data to Insight: Practical Strategies for Ethical Scrapers
As we delve into the realm of ethical scraping, the journey from raw data to actionable insight is paramount. It’s not enough to simply extract information; the true value lies in how that data is processed, analyzed, and ultimately, understood. Practical strategies involve a multi-faceted approach, beginning with meticulous data cleaning and validation to ensure accuracy and reduce biases. Furthermore, employing robust analytical frameworks and visualization techniques can transform complex datasets into digestible, meaningful narratives. Consider utilizing tools that facilitate
To truly master the art of ethical scraping and derive insightful conclusions, a strategic mindset is essential. This involves not only understanding what data you've collected but also why it matters to your specific objectives. A practical strategy includes:
Defining clear research questions before scraping to guide your data collection.Employing statistical analysis to identify significant correlations and anomalies.Contextualizing your findings by cross-referencing with other reliable sources.
“Data without context is just noise.”This adage holds true; ensure your insights are grounded in a broader understanding of the market, user behavior, and industry trends. By meticulously analyzing your ethically sourced data, you can develop well-informed, data-driven SEO strategies that resonate with your audience and drive tangible results, moving beyond surface-level observations to profound understanding.
